What BMWs have a V12?
BMW has offered a V12 in the 7 Series since the second generation in 1987; the Final V12 cars will be based on the current M760i xDrive. The twin-turbo 6.6-liter V12 will put out 601 horsepower, and be paired with an eight-speed automatic transmission.

How much is a BMW 760?
$157,800
The BMW M760i xDrive sports a starting MSRP of $157,800. It boasts a 600-horsepower twin-turbo 6.6-liter V12 engine, an adaptive suspension, four-wheel steering, ventilated and massaging front seats, and heated and ventilated rear seats. Most options from the lower trims are offered in the 760i as well.
